BIOMECHANICAL COMPARISON OF TWO DIFFERENT VARIATIONS OF FOREHAND DRIVE IN TENNIS
Mr. Sunil Kumar, Dr. Thanuja Prabashani Liyanage, Priyanka, Apoorva Dixit, Dr. Bhanu Pratap
Abstract
The purpose of the study was to biomechanically analyze the Forehand drive-in tennis and to find out the biomechanical comparison of two different variation of forehand drive-in tennis. the study was conducted on 5right-handed male intervarsity tennis player [LNIPE] and concludes that the comparison of angular kinematic variable (angle at right shoulder joint, angle at right elbow joint, angle at right hip joint, angle at right knee joint.) and Linear kinematic variable (height of center of mass at moment contact) was found to be insignificant at the moment contact the as the calculated value was less than tabulated value.The reason for such result could be that the player performance i.e., the forehand drive was measured through Hewitt tennis test. In the said test, the subject required to place the ball in specified area so the player might have been more concerned and focus on the placement of ball in the specified area to achieve good score whereas the actual situation demands the placement of ball according to the opponent’s position.
